Section 25-9-11Certificate of competency for fire bosses and mine foremen — Qualifications of applicants — Mine foreman.Each applicant for a mine foreman's certificate of competency shall: (1) Be a citizen of the United States; (2) Be at least 23 years old; (3) Have had four years practical mining experience or have had three years practical experience in or around coal mines and be a graduate of a school accredited by the American Association of Universities or have satisfactorily completed an associate degree program in mine technology at an approved state trade school or university; (4) Present with his application an affidavit of his meeting the foregoing requirements and of his good moral character and known temperate habits, which affidavit shall be signed by three reputable citizens, at least one of whom shall be the holder of a mine foreman's certificate; and (5) Present with his application an affidavit that he is not a member of any political party or organization that advocates the overthrow of the government of the United States by force. (Acts 1949, No. 207, p. 242, §4; Acts 1975, 4th Ex. Sess., No. 147, p. 2866, §1.) |
